Zhihui Chen is a scholar working on Epidemiology, Pollution and Endocrinology, Diabetes and Metabolism. According to data from OpenAlex, Zhihui Chen has authored 35 papers receiving a total of 792 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Epidemiology, 6 papers in Pollution and 6 papers in Endocrinology, Diabetes and Metabolism. Recurrent topics in Zhihui Chen's work include Thyroid Disorders and Treatments (6 papers), Influenza Virus Research Studies (4 papers) and Hepatitis B Virus Studies (4 papers). Zhihui Chen is often cited by papers focused on Thyroid Disorders and Treatments (6 papers), Influenza Virus Research Studies (4 papers) and Hepatitis B Virus Studies (4 papers). Zhihui Chen collaborates with scholars based in China, United States and Australia. Zhihui Chen's co-authors include Xu Zhou, Zhuoran Li, Haiming Wu, Ping Zhao, Zhongtian Qi, Zhen Zhou, Ying An, Wei Pan, Robert P. Walker and Tianhao Niu and has published in prestigious journals such as PLoS ONE, Journal of Hazardous Materials and Bioresource Technology.
